Using Constellation Pharmacology to Characterize a Novel α-Conotoxin from <i>Conus ateralbus</i>

The venom of cone snails has been proven to be a rich source of bioactive peptides that target a variety of ion channels and receptors. α-Conotoxins (αCtx) interact with nicotinic acetylcholine receptors (nAChRs) and are powerful tools for investigating the structure and function of the various nACh...
